Transaction 9969065ca62c87eb3c13561967d2592c60732abd14eefb56f35b8c0d98ca9947
1 Input
1 Output
-
9969065ca62c87eb3c13561967d2592c60732abd14eefb56f35b8c0d98ca9947:0
- value
- 3077903
- script pubkey
- OP_0 OP_PUSHBYTES_20 8984dbb876bb2cf606fcbb1145ea408df8eb4a64
- address
- bc1q3xzdhwrkhvk0vphuhvg5t6jq3huwkjnyqxg9j4